Data sheet flow-captor 4115 S101+ 4015.3x S101-1

Flow meter for liquid media flow-captor 4115 S101 + 4015.3x S101 The flow-captor type 4115 S101 + 4015.3x S101; ideal for all measurement and control tasks within automation processes or other industrial applications where liquid media must be controlled. Remote systems are used, for example, where due to a higher medium temperature the electronics must be placed separately from the sensor. The system works according to the calorimetric measuring principle, which enables the adjustment of the measuring range to a large quantity spectrum. The flow-captor works fully electronically and without mechanically moving parts.
